The Asphalt Institute (Asphalt Institute MS-17 3rd Edition) defines maintenance as routine work to keep a pavement as close to its desired level of serviceability as possible. This includes the preservation of existing pavement surfaces, resurfacing of less than the nominal overlay thickness, resurfacing of a short length of pavement, patching and repair of minor failures and the undersealing of concrete slabs. [Pg.634]

Quick setting silico-phosphate cements have been considered for use as pavement patching material. These are cement compositions which have a sufficiently high and rapidly developed early strength to support normal highway loads within one hour after application. [Pg.387]

The performance of a pavement is the history of its level of service over its lifetime to the traveling public. The pavement that remains smooth and uncracked with few patches after 10 years is generally thought to perform well. Consistent measures of its present level of service are in standard use and are considered in some detail later. [Pg.200]

The overall structural adequacy of pavements is given in probabilistic terms of the present serviceability index developed from the AASHTO road test (17). This index, which is a measure of the momentary ability of a pavement to serve traffic, is based on such factors as rut depth, slope variance, cracking, and patching of the pavement. The relationship between serviceability index and these pavement distress modes is given by the AASHTO road test equation (16) ... [Pg.215]

Full-depth patching in brief The area that is to be repaired (patch area) should be extended approximately 500 mm inside the non-stressed area. The outline of the patch is cut by a pavement saw cutter. All materials are carefully removed, or excavated, down to the required depth in the case of localised alligator cracking area, most probably down to part of the subgrade material. All cut and excavated faces should be straight and vertical. [Pg.638]

Extra care should always be taken for the surface of the patch to be at the same level (grade) as the surrounding pavement. [Pg.638]

The subjectivity of rating the pavement condition by users in terms of PSR has led to the development of the present serviceability index (PSI). The same sections of the AASHTO study were also surveyed at the same time and physical measurements (slope variance in wheel paths, cracking, area of patching and rut depth) were carried out (AASHTO 1962). The PSR estimated from objective physical measurements was termed PSI. The equations derived to determine PSR in an objective way in terms of PSI were as follows ... [Pg.711]

The pavement surface texture, that is, surface macro-texture, can be determined in terms of MTD, using a volumetric technique (sand patch method), or in terms of MPD, using laser sensor devices. [Pg.733]

The blending of GRT with asphalt was begun in the 1960s by McDonald, who developed and patented a patching material consisted of 25 wt% scrap and asphalt blended at 375°F for 20 minutes [193]. MacDonald continued his work by expanding it to actual road pavement test sections as a seal coat, and in 1968, Sahmaro Petroleum and Asphalt conducted application of a blend of GRT and asphalt as a binder for hot premix. The hot premix is a mixture of stone aggregate, sand, and the tire-asphalt binder all premixed in a batch- or drum-type mixer. This material is then applied as a carpet on top of the road... [Pg.692]

Applications of polymer mortars and polymer concretes include patching of Portland cement concrete, floor and pavement overlays, anti-corrosive linings, precast products, vaults, panels [8,11]. These indicate that there is no single polymer concrete that performs all of these tasks. Application and performance of polymer concrete depend on the binder used and the aggregate. Copolymerisation techniques allow the production of a wide range of binders with varying properties [11]. [Pg.130]

If the disintegration is shallow, it may be possible to use a latex-fortified or an epoxy mortar to patch the area. The mixtures of latex and cement and sand described under Repairing Surfaces of Pavement and Slabs may be used. An epoxy mortar may also be used, but it may not blend readily with the surrounding concrete in color or appearance. [Pg.809]
